Thanks to the generosity of our supporters, donations once again surpassed expectations, allowing us to continue assisting our local Banco de Alimentos in addressing food insecurity among our neighbors throughout 2026. We are deeply grateful for the community support that makes this essential work possible.

This year’s competition featured 11 outstanding soups, and we are delighted to announce the winners:

Judge’s Awards

1st Place: El Tapeo Wine Bar PeñascoCrema de Almeja (Clam Chowder)
2nd Place: Big RaguSopa Italiana (Italian Wedding Soup)
3rd Place: Grapes and BarleySopa de Mole de Camote y Chocolate (Sweet Potato in Mole Soup)

People’s Choice Awards

1st Place: Las Marías RestaurantCrema de Chile Verde (Cream of Green Chile Soup)
2nd Place: Grapes and Barley
3rd Place: Big Ragu

A huge congratulations and heartfelt thank-you to all our wonderful participating chefs and restaurants. Your kindness, creativity, and spirit of camaraderie made this event truly special. We are proud to be a community of neighbors helping neighbors.
